What exactly is a Registered Agent?
A registered agent is an person or business organization designated to receive legal documents on for the company. This role is vital for maintaining compliance with state laws, as the registered agent guarantees that vital information, such as legal notices and official correspondence, is sent without delay to the company. By serving as a dependable point of contact, the registered agent assists maintain the company's good standing in its jurisdiction.
Businesses, whether they are incorporated entities, Limited Liability Companies (LLCs), or alternative entities, are mandated to have one registered agent as part of their setup process. The registered agent must have a physical address within the state of incorporation and must be accessible during regular business hours. This requirement ensures that legal notifications reach the company without interruption, which is important for any company aiming to function effectively and prevent issues.

In addition to compliance, a business registered agent enhances privacy and protection. When organizations use a designated agent service, they can maintain their home address off the public record. This division provides an extra level of protection for business owners, shielding them from excessive exposure to court cases or intrusive marketing that may arise from public information.

Agent Duties and Adherence
The chief duty of a designated agent is to act as the formal point of contact for a company. This includes receiving significant legal documents, such as lawsuits and government correspondence, on behalf of the business. It is vital that the registered agent upholds a dependable and current presence, guaranteeing that documents are delivered promptly to the company owner. Failing to perform this role can result in missed deadlines, legal complications, and potential penalties.
Compliance with state regulations is another significant aspect of a designated agent's duties. Different states have different requirements regarding the criteria and responsibilities of registered agents, including maintaining a local office within the jurisdiction of incorporation. Businesses must make certain that their agent adheres to these statutory requirements to avoid fines or loss of standing. Regular compliance checks can help companies stay on course with these requirements.
